520 |a Till 1983, when the state became energy deficient, Kerala exported electricity to other states. For two decades from 1962 'abundant hydro-power/export of energy/profit' has been the guiding philosophy of the Kerala State Electricity Board. This deterred the board from thinking about thermal power Today the state depends entirely on the hydro-system for its electricity needs. However, realistic hydro-energy estimates fall far short of the projected electricity demand. An overview of the electrical energy policy pursued by the state and its deficiencies and a programme of action
